I FreeCycled for the first time

January 23rd, 2007 at 01:43 pm

I subscribed to our local FreeCycle group a month or two ago but had not had really posted anything, just sort of interested in what was being offered and asked for. Anyway, over the weekend someone posted a wanted for dog crates etc. She was looking for old dog crates or even parts to build a small enclosure in her barn for poultry that she raises and wanted to get in out of the cold. I just so happened to have two unused crates in my living room. I had ordered one on-line last summer when I got my younger mastiff and the first was damaged in shipping and the second had a some broken welds (manufacturing defect). The third time was the charm and I did not have to pay anything for the first two. I offered them and she picked them up yesterday and was thrilled to have them. It made me feel so nice to be able to give away something to someone who could use it and also get it out of my house at the same time. I am not sure who was happier between the two of us. I will definitely have to post more things that I can get rid of as I attempt to declutter my house.
